Reports
Job Tracker's flexible reporting prints the reports you need. Between Any Two Dates - Report for today, last week, last month, last quarter, last six weeks, last year. Report Employee Time Report includes employee information - name, department, barcode number, employee payroll number. Print Date, Job & Task Worked on, Start Time, Stop Time, Total Hours Report Job Time Print Job Title and Barcode number. Print each employee that worked on the Job and hours - includes Employee Name, Barcode number, Start Time, End Time, Hours, Total Time For Each Employee. Total Time spent on the Job by all employees. Report Task Time Each Job can be broken into unlimited Tasks. Job Tracker reports on each task for each job and keeps track of Start Time, End Time, Hours, Total Time For Each Employee, each Job, Each Task. Job Status On the Job Site scan a status barcode - you define them - such as START, 10% COMPLETE, WAITING ON PARTS, 100% COMPLETE - anything you want. Back in the Office print Job Status Reports to keep track of all jobs and progress. Identify delays, keep work flowing. Employee Listing Print detailed employee report listing name, address, phone number, etc. Print Employee Barcode Roster Print Employee Name and a Scannable Barcode. Use this report if they forget their barcode. |

Lawn Care & Landscaping The Lawn is the Job. The job is divided into several tasks such as mowing, edging, mulching, and sodding. Each lawn is assigned a job barcode. The barcode is printed by Job Tracker and attached to a permanent work order. You create the work order with your accounting software or a word processor. You can even hand write it. It can include customer information - name, address, city, state, phone numer, a google map, etc. It can be laminated. Then, give one barcode scanner to a foreman who is responsible for a crew doing Lawn Care. |

Jobs on the Factory Floor Let's say your shop assembles "widgets." When a new widget order arrives, just enter the new job into Job Tracker - customer's invoice number, your purchase order, your task order and more. Print your Job Barcode Label and stick it to the written document that you currently use to circulate through the shop with the widget being assembled. Then, send the document to the shop floor to start production of a new widget. |

Jobs in the Field Say you build houses. The house is the job and the job is divided into several tasks such as digging the foundation, putting up studs, doing plumbing, and roofing. OR, the house may be one job of among jobs that form a subdivision project. With Job Tracker you can group several Jobs into a Project. Give one barcode scanner to a foreman who is responsible for a crew of employees building a house. |
